gamma3-11.1细胞Designations: gamma3-11.1

Depositors: Takeda Chem. Ind., Ltd.

Isotype: IgG1

Biosafety Level: 1

Shipped: frozen

Medium & Serum: See Propagation

Growth Properties: suspension

Organism: Mus musculus (B cell); Mus musculus (myeloma) deposited as mouse (B cell); mouse (myeloma)

Morphology: lymphoblast


Source: Cell Type: gamma3-11.1细胞hybridoma: B lymphocyte;

Cellular Products: immunoglobulin; monoclonal antibody; against human gamma interferon

gamma3-11.1细胞Comments: Animals were immunized with a synthetic peptide (NH2-Lys-Arg-Lys-Arg- Ser-Gln-Met-Leu-Phe-Arg-Gly-Arg-Arg-Ala-Ser-Gln-COOH) conjugated to thyroglobulin.

Spleen cells were fused with P3X63Ag8.U1 myeloma cells.

Propagation: ATCC complete growth medium: The base medium for this cell line is ATCC-formulated RPMI-1640 Medium, Catalog No. 30-2001. To make the complete growth medium, add the following components to the base medium: fetal bovine serum to a final concentration of 10%.

Subculturing: Medium Renewal: Every 2 to 3 days

Cultures can be maintained by addition or replacement of fresh medium. Start cultures at 2 X 10 exp5 cells/ml and maintain between 1 X 10 exp5 and 1 X 10 exp6 cells/ml.
